Embassy of Cuba in Colombo, Sri Lanka
EMBASSY ADRESS:
27 Anderson Road, Colombo 5, Sri Lanka
EMBASSY TELEPHONE:
(94 11) 250 1583
EMBASSY E-MAIL
cubaembalk@sltnet.lk
EMBASSY WEBSITE:
http://www.cubadiplomatica.cu/srilanka
27 Anderson Road, Colombo 5, Sri Lanka
(94 11) 250 1583
cubaembalk@sltnet.lk
http://www.cubadiplomatica.cu/srilanka